The 2009 Focus is not going to have the fake side vents except in the new SEL trim line for the sedan. I think the car looks better without the vent.
 
Also, the 2009 Focus order guide indicates that all 2009 Focus trim lines come with a 4 way manually adjustable front drivers seat.

2009 Restyle? by mschmal
Jun 21, 2008 (7:08 am)
Reply
More of a 2009 styling tweek.
 
Just a few elements are being changed for 09.
 
The SES 4-door topped by an SEL trim which seems to be an a 2008 SE with deluxe package plus standard leather.
 
S coupe is dropped
 
SES coupe gets standard 17s that are optional on SES Sedan.
 
Coupe gets different grill and slightly different rear than sedan.
 
Thats it. Interiors are the same.
